What Are Restaurant Equipment Appraisals?

Restaurant equipment appraisals are systematic assessments carried out to determine the reasonable market price of numerous properties within a dining establishment setting. These assessments not just help in business valuations but also play an important role throughout mergers, acquisitions, or funding endeavors.

Why Are Appraisals Important?

Appraisals provide essential insights into asset worth and devaluation rates. They help in:

    Business Valuations: Accurate appraisals contribute significantly to comprehending a restaurant's overall worth. Feasibility Studies: When considering growth or remodelling, understanding the worth of existing equipment can notify better decisions. Insurance Purposes: Comprehensive appraisals ensure that restaurants are sufficiently covered in case of loss or damage.

The Appraisal Process Explained

Step-by-Step Method to Equipment Appraisal

Understanding how appraisers carry out evaluations can demystify the procedure:

Initial Consultation
    Discuss goals with stakeholders.
On-Site Inspection
    Examine physical condition and functional status.
Market Research
    Analyze equivalent sales data for comparable machinery.
Valuation Approach Selection
    Choose proper methods such as expense technique or earnings approach.
Report Compilation
    Produce comprehensive reports detailing findings and recommendations.

Valuation Approaches for Restaurant Equipment

Cost Approach

The cost method includes estimating what it would cost to change a possession minus physical devaluation. This method is particularly useful for more recent devices that's still under warranty.

Income Approach

This method concentrates on possible income generation from a property over time-- perfect for specialized machinery driving significant revenue margins.

image

Market Contrast Approach

By analyzing recent sales information of similar equipment within the exact same market area, this approach approximates value based upon real transaction prices.

Factors Influencing Valuation

Age and Condition of Equipment

How old is your machinery? Older devices may sustain greater upkeep expenses which can reduce general value.

Brand Reputation

Certain brand names command higher costs due to viewed quality-- comprehending brand characteristics is essential throughout appraisals.

Economic Conditions

Market needs fluctuate; thus economic conditions need to be considered throughout assessments as they affect supply and demand aspects directly affecting values.
